My Dublin based client is recruiting for an IT Operations Manager this is a permanent role. The IT Operations Manager will join a dynamic and forward-thinking IT team within a well-established financial services organisation. Reporting directly to the CIO, this role offers an exciting opportunity to take ownership of IT operations within the Irish division of a global enterprise. You’ll be responsible for the day-to-day management of the IT environment—ensuring systems are available, secure, and high-performing while also contributing to strategic planning and infrastructure development.

Key ResponsibilitiesLead and manage the organisation’s IT infrastructure, including networks, servers, cloud environments, backup, disaster recovery, and business continuity systems. Provide leadership and direction to IT team members, supporting professional development through regular performance reviews and training. Align IT operations with organisational policies on disaster recovery and business continuity. Manage vendor relationships, contracts, and service-level agreements, ensuring optimal performance from third-party providers and technology partners. Oversee proactive monitoring of hardware and software systems to ensure consistent service delivery and identify opportunities for enhancement. Collaborate with external service providers to uphold security and compliance standards across all IT systems.

Supervise IT support functions and coordinate with internal and external support teams. Identify and mitigate IT operational risks. Contribute to the development and enforcement of IT policies, procedures, and governance frameworks. Maintain oversight of software licensing and compliance with regulatory and internal requirements. RequirementsProven experience managing cloud-based technologies (e. g. , Microsoft Azure, Office 365). Demonstrated ability to manage complex IT systems and third-party tools. In-depth understanding of cybersecurity, data protection, and compliance frameworks. Familiarity with IT service management frameworks (e. g. , ITIL). Hands-on experience with system installation, configuration, and troubleshooting. Solid understanding of network security, firewalls, and access protocols.

Strong leadership skills with a focus on problem-solving and decision-making. Role is primarily based in Dublin, with occasional travel to regional offices as needed. Education & ExperienceA deg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field. Minimum of 5 years’ experience in a senior IT management or operations role.
